Detroit Pistons New Addition Supports Latest Run vs. Knicks
Out in Las Vegas, the Detroit Pistons battled it out against the New York Knicks on Friday night. One of the newest Pistons, Malik Beasley, was in attendance for the matchup. While the Pistons fought hard, climbing back from a 20-point deficit, they couldn’t find themselves on the right side of the game in the end. Detroit suffered a one-point defeat in front of the 27-year-old veteran.

NJ Transit, Amtrak suspended between New York City and Philadelphia due to downed wire
NJ Transit and Amtrak train service between New York City and Philadelphia is suspended Sunday afternoon due to a downed wire, according to NYC Emergency Management Department. Developers Secure $69 Million Bridge Loan for Mason Gray At 959 Sterling Place In Crown Heights, Brooklyn
Invictus Real Estate Partners, a New York-based vertically integrated real estate private equity company, has announced the closing of a $69 million pre-TCO bridge loan for the Mason Gray, a residential property at 959 Sterling Place in Crown Heights, Brooklyn. The loan will support the completion of minor construction work on the seven-story building, allowing leasing to begin. Walker & Dunlop’s Mike Diaz and Aaron Appel arranged the financing for the project, which was developed by Hope Street Capital.
